If a digital signature is applied, the stamp feature will be greyed out. If multiple signers need to stamp, be sure that everybody stamp BEFORE any digital signature is applied. Although you can only apply stamps one document at the time, you can stamp multiple pages on that document at once. Stamping is often used to initial each page of a multi-page document. For this reason, you cannot stamp a digitally signed document as the stamp would compromise the integrity of the previous signature. Every time you apply a stamp, you insert an image (your signature appearance) which modifies the content of your document without adding the protection a digital signature would do.
